Clean, tight, unmarked; first edition; price of $5.95 on front flap; light rubbing and wear to edges of dust jacket; age tanned; otherwise minimal wear; While this book is a classic American success story of a young man's rise, it is also a fascinating portrait of Kahn's mentor, Edgar Cayce. Kahn conducted Cayce through innumerable "reading" himself, and grew thoroughly convinced of the validity of the seer's methods and unconscious knowledge. While many books have described Cayce's amazing psychic performances, this book gives the reader, in addition, a warm and intimate portrait of Cayce himself.
